T3 Trial: Triage, Treatment and Transfer of Patients with Stroke in Emergency Departments

A cluster randomised controlled trial to evaluate the effectiveness of a multidisciplinary organisational intervention to improve triage, treatment and transfer of acute stroke patients in Emergency Departments (EDs), relative to usual care, on death or dependency (defined as modified Rankin Scale [mRS] >=2) 90-days post hospital admission.

Brief summary

In 2011, members of our research team published the results of the Quality in Acute Stroke Care (QASC) Trial. This cluster randomised controlled trial evaluated the effectiveness of team-building workshops and education to introduce three clinical protocols to manage fever, sugar and swallowing (the FeSS protocols) in the acute stroke unit. We found that patients cared for in stroke units who received our intervention were 16% more likely to be alive and independent 90 days following their stroke. They also had fewer episodes of fever, lower mean temperatures, lower mean blood glucose levels, and better screening for swallowing difficulties. This landmark trial demonstrated that teamwork and good nursing care can improve patient outcomes. Building on this previous work (1) we will evaluate using a cluster randomised controlled trial, an organisational intervention in EDs. Our evidence-based T3 Trial intervention will comprise: A) evidence-based clinical protocols for triage, treatment and transfer in acute stroke comprised of: (Ai) routine assignment of stroke patients to triage Category 1 or 2; (Aii) time-sensitive ‘trigger’ screening for tPA eligibility; (Aiii) instigation of protocols for prompt management of fever, hyperglycaemia and swallowing; (Aiv) rapid transfer of patients from ED to the stroke unit. To support implementation of the protocols we will use: B) an evidence based implementation strategy consisting of: (Bi) workshops to identify local barriers and enablers and to identify clinical champions; (Bii) didactive and interactive education; (Biii) use of local clinical opinion leaders (site clinical champions); and (Biv) reminders in the form of email, telephone and site visits. This trial will be conducted in the EDs of hospitals with pre-existing dedicated stroke units in NSW, Victoria, Queensland and the ACT. EDs will be randomised to receive either the T3 Trial intervention or no additional support. At 90-days post-admission, we will measure death or dependency (mRS) (primary outcome); health status; and quality of life (secondary outcomes). A separate process analysis will examine contextual factors that may influence successful intervention uptake. Our novel and timely intervention will bridge the theory-practice gap aiming to deliver improvements in 90-day health outcomes for a group of patients currently underserved by evidence-based practice Reference 1. Middleton S, McElduff P, Ward J, Grimshaw J, Dale S, D’Este C, Drury P, Griffiths R, Cheung NW, Quinn C, Evans M, Cadilhac D, Levi C. Implementation of evidence-based treatment protocols to manage fever, hyperglycaemia and swallowing dysfunction in acute stroke improves 90-day outcomes: QASC, a cluster randomised controlled trial. The Lancet 2011; 378 (9804): 1699-1706.

T3 Intervention This organisational intervention will be implemented in Emergency Departments (EDs) and will target health care professional behaviour for acute stroke management. We will design evidence-based clinical protocols for triage, treatment and transfer following acute stroke. (Ai) routine assignment of stroke patients to triage Category 1 or 2; (Aii) time-sensitive ‘trigger’ screening for tPA eligibility; (Aiii) instigation of protocols for prompt management of fever, hyperglycaemia and swallowing; (Aiv) rapid transfer of patients from ED to the stroke unit. These protocols will be implemented using an evidence-based implementation strategy consisting of: (Bi) workshops to identify local barriers and enablers and to identify clinical champions; (Bii) didactive and interactive education; (Biii) use of local clinical opinion leaders (site clinical champions); and (Biv) reminders in the form of email, telephone and site visits. The overall duration of the intervention period is anticipated to last for 12 to 18 months. Once we have recruited our required sample size the intervention period will cease. For the duration of the trial, control group EDs will not receive any T3 Trial intervention elements. As part of our intervention, site visits will be undertaken to discuss adherence to the intervention. This will be supported by email and telephone contact. Medical record audit will provide protocol adherence rates at the conclusion of the trial.

Inclusion criteria

Cluster level (ED): Hospitals with EDs located in the Australian states of New South Wales, Queensland, Victoria and Australian Capital Territory Patient level: English-speaking; admitted to the stroke unit via ED with a clinical diagnosis of ischaemic stroke or intracerebral haemorrhage; presented to hospital less than 48 hours from symptom onset; access to a telephone.

Exclusion criteria

Presenting to hospital more than 48 hours from symptom onset; requiring palliative care only; identified non-cerebrovascular causes of acute focal neurological deficits (seizure, hypoglycaemia, toxic or metabolic encephalopathies); sub-arachnoid haemorrhage; and acute and chronic subdural haemorrhage.
